About Lanier Middle School

Lanier Middle School is a middle school of expansive scale in Sugar Hill, Georgia, run under Gwinnett County, serveing 1,369 students in grades 6 through 8. That puts it 79% above the typical public school in Georgia, which averages around 763 students.

Gwinnett County comprises 141 schools with combined enrollment of 182,518 students; Lanier Middle School is among them.

On demographics, Lanier Middle School shows that the most-represented group is White (32%), with the rest of the student body spread across multiple groups. Beyond that, the school reports 29% Hispanic, 20% Black, 12% Asian, 6% multiracial. That mix tracks the wider county fairly closely.

Looking at the economic backdrop, Lanier Middle School shows 96 full-time-equivalent teachers, putting the student-to-teacher ratio at about 14.3:1. That tracks the state average closely. Roughly 50% of students at Lanier Middle School q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, which schools and policymakers use as a rough income-mix signal. Set against Gwinnett County (around 60%), the school's rate is noticeably below typical.

With demographic context factored in, Lanier Middle School ranks in the top 10% of Georgia public schools. The BeatsExpectations model, a per-state regression of composite proficiency on FRL share, predicts schools with this student profile to land around 51.3%; Lanier Middle School posts 70.5%, +19.3 points above that line.

Across the wider county, census data for Gwinnett County shows the typical household earns roughly $87,890 per year, about 39% of the adult population holds a bachelor's degree or above, and the poverty rate sits near 9%. In all, Gwinnett County runs 150 public schools (combined enrollment of about 196,924 students), of which Lanier Middle School is one.

White Oak Elementary School is the nearest neighboring public school, about 0.2 miles from this campus. Within five miles, there are 8 other public schools. On composite proficiency, Lanier Middle School comes 4th of 9 in the immediate cluster, higher than the nearby-schools average of 68.0%.

The campus sits in a suburban setting.

Five-year trend. Lanier Middle School's enrollment has ticked down 6% since 2018, when it stood at 1,453 (now 1,369). Over the same period, the White share shrank from 44% to 32%. Class-load math has fell: from 18.3:1 in 2018 to 14.3:1 in 2025.
